『 OpenSourceWebCrawlersWritteninJava-Manageability:Javaで書かれたオープンソースのWebクローラ一覧 』
これはデザイナーのみならず導入必須のソフトウェアと言えそうだ。 Webサイトを作る際には、モックアップが必要になる。それをベースにして「ここをこうしよう」「次はどこに遷移させよう」といった議論が可能になる。頭の中だけではイメージがはっきりせず、意見も出しづらい。 ドラッグアンドドロップでモックアップを作成できる そんなモックアップを作成しようと...
『 6ヶ月、2000時間かけて、RailsをJavaScriptに移植/SteveのコードはRhinoJavaScriptエンジン上で動き、Rhino自体はJVM上で動く/NextBigLanguage/フレームワーク開発の早い時期にセキュリティ機構に取組む 』
PHP 開発者の多くは、標準的な PHP にはスレッド機能がないため、実際の PHP アプリケーションでマルチタスク動作をすることはできないと考えています。例えば、アプリケーションが別の Web サイトの情報を必要とする場合、そのアプリケーションは、そのリモート情報の取得が完了するまで停止しなければならないと思ってしまうのです。しかし決してそんなことはありません。s...
サーバのチューニングをする上でかなりやっかいなのがデータベース系。特にログファイルの量が膨大になると後から中身を見て問題を分析するのも一苦労という場合が。そんなときにこのMySQL用topコマンド「mytop」を使えば一体何が起きているのかがすぐにわかるので問題点の把握が容易になります。ベンチマークするときに併用すればかなり効率が良くなるのではないかと。 イ...
『 ブラウザに関係なくテストができるテストフレームワーク。SeleniumIDEというFirefox拡張を使うことでテスト内容を記憶することができる。 』
Wii リモコンを据え置くという発想の転換を起点にして、「おいおい、そんなことまで出来ちゃうのかい!?」という驚きのハックを次々と紹介しているカーネギーメロン大の学生 Johnny Chung Lee さん。 Wii リモコンを PC で利用できるようにする WiiMote という規正ライブラリを利用して C# で開発。お金もそれほどかけずに制作できるそうで、その作り方もソースごと公開されています...
マイロブラザーズのようなキャラクターを使ったゲームです。Javaを使用しており、ブラウザ経由でプレイできます。 ポイントはステージが無限に生成されること。プレイする度にマップやステージの内容や構成がすべて変化するようになっており、飽きずにいつまでもプレイし続けることが可能です。 プレイや操作方法の解説は以下から。
オープンアプリを含むクラスファイルや、オープンアプリで利用する画像や音声などのリソースファイルをまとめたファイルです。JarはJava ARchive の略です。 複数のMIDletには対応しておりません。 ■Jad、Jarファイルのサイズ上限 オープンアプリプレイヤーは、6キロバイトまでのJadファイル、300キロバイトまでのJarファイルをダウンロードすることができます。300キロバイトを超え...
今回はデザインという分野の作業を極力省く為のジェネレータを多く収録。 有料のソフト等と同様の力を持つオープンソースのフリーソフトもプラスしてあります。
Twitter の API 仕様書を和訳してみました。そのまま訳したというのとはちょっと違って、実際に使ってみて気付いたことを反映して書き直してたりします。まだ、手直ししたいところもあるけど、とりあえず公開。 Twitter API 仕様書 (日本語) 今後も API の変更、追加は頻繁に行なわれると思いますので、上記、日本語訳も適宜、更新していきたいと思います。 Twitter Fan Wiki / API Docs の...
3D の原理をあまり知らなかったので、ActionScript 3.0 で1から勉強してみた。1からなのでフレームワークは使わず、自力で実装していく。 Web 上には色んな資料があってありがたいだけど、珠玉混交な上に、有用なものでも一本道で幅の狭いものが多い。前提知識のない自分にとっては、資料間の関連性を理解するのが大変だった。 なので、なるべく簡単なところからスタートし...
ディー・エヌ・エー(DeNA)は5月16日、「モバゲータウン」などで利用している、携帯電話向けウェブアプリケーションのフレームワークをオープンソースとして公開した。オープンソースの成果物を配布するサイト「SourceForge.JP」にて公開している。 このフレームワークは「MobaSiF(Moba/Mobile Simple Framework)」と名づけられている。DeNA取締役で、モバゲータウンなどを開発した...
本気でやるならonclick属性は避けてライブラリを活用すべき - id:HolyGrailとid:HoryGrailの区別がつかない日記 を読んで,思うところあって書いてみました(決してカウンターアーティクルではない)。 むかしむかし JavaScript を触っていた むかしむかしに書かれた JavaScript の本で勉強している/した 人向けに。大元記事([Think IT] 第1回:そろそろ本気で学びませんか? (1/3))の想...
プログラミング言語としてPerlを使った方法を学習される型を対象として、Perlによるプログラム記述方法を確認していきます。PerlのプログラミングとしてはCGIとしてWWWサーバと連携した利用方法がよく使われますが、まず単独で動作するプログラムの作成を通してPerlの文法などについて学習していきます。
NetFarmさんが携帯端末500機種以上を網羅した「P1エミュレーター」のベータ版が無料で公開されました。いままで携帯でテストするときに、まともに利用できるエミュレーターといえば、i-modeシミュレータしかなく、結局実機でのテストに頼っていました。この「P1 Emulator」はケータイサイトのテストの救世主となるのでしょうか。早速試してみました。■まずはダウンロードhttp://p...
世の中に数多あるゲームエンジンですが、かなり低解像度な新顔が登場しそうです。Excel のセルをピクセルに見立てて静止画や動画を表示するもの、あるいは2Dゲームを移植したハックはあちこちで見かけますが、こちらの記事で解説されているのは、Excel の計算式やマクロを駆使して内部で 3D グラフィックスのレンダリング処理を行うもの。記事では様々な新語を導入して必要...
『 >OperatorsはYahoo!Pipesのキモともいえるモジュール群で、集めたデータに対してモジュールを実行する「ForEach」や、データ数を出力する「Count」、順序を指定する「Sort」、重複データを削除する「Unique」などがある 』
Mac OS Xを使っていないプログラマは、時間の80%を無駄にしている、かどうかは知りませんが、堅いGUIとUNIX系のコマンドラインツールを使えるMac OS Xは、開発環境として使いやすいことは確か。 が、デフォルトのままでは、Terminal.appで日本語が表示できないとか、lsやfindがGNU系じゃなくてBSD系だとか、要するにOSだってカスタマイズしてなんぼというわけであります。 というわけ...
『 GUIアプリケーションを構築するためのC/C++、Java、Perl、Ruby、Python、Ocamlの純国産のオープンソースのデスクトップアプリケーション統合開発環境 』